Output 80840f2487843b8b467caf9157ce0bf16b4ead248c6a1f9a2932d5fdb6d84f6a:0

value
506286
script pubkey
OP_0 OP_PUSHBYTES_20 16b126527015388b8ed6f27573755869921c1e20
address
bc1qz6cjv5nsz5ughrkk7f6hxa2cdxfpc83qn9lz2e
transaction
80840f2487843b8b467caf9157ce0bf16b4ead248c6a1f9a2932d5fdb6d84f6a
spent
true